Energy Storage Operator I

Reference: b3fq8the63txg2vqlu1c

We are seeking an Energy Storage Operator I to support the safe, reliable, and efficient operation of utility-scale battery energy storage systems. In this entry-level role, you will monitor system performance, respond to operating conditions, and help maintain equipment availability in accordance with established procedures, safety standards, and regulatory requirements. You will work as part of an operations team and may coordinate with maintenance personnel, control room staff, contractors, and external grid partners.

Responsibilities include monitoring battery management systems, energy management systems, alarms, telemetry, and site conditions; performing routine inspections and operational checks; recording meter readings and equipment status; and identifying abnormal conditions or potential hazards. You will assist with system start-up, shutdown, charging, discharging, isolation, and switching activities as directed. The role also involves promptly escalating equipment faults, safety concerns, environmental issues, and performance deviations; supporting troubleshooting and corrective actions; maintaining accurate shift logs and work records; and following lockout/tagout, emergency response, communications, and incident-reporting procedures.

Applicants should have a high school diploma or equivalent and an interest in electrical, mechanical, industrial, renewable energy, or power-generation operations. Previous experience in a control room, industrial facility, power plant, manufacturing environment, or technical operations setting is beneficial but may not be required. You should be comfortable using computers and monitoring software, interpreting basic technical information, following detailed written and verbal instructions, and making sound decisions during changing operating conditions. Strong communication, teamwork, attention to detail, and a commitment to safety are essential. The position may require rotating shifts, nights, weekends, holidays, outdoor work, and the ability to wear required personal protective equipment. Successful candidates must be capable of working around electrical equipment and battery systems and meeting applicable physical and background-screening requirements.
